WebMar 17, 2024 · An interface may define static methods, which must have an implementation. An interface may define a default implementation for members. An interface may not declare instance data such as fields, auto-implemented properties, or property-like events. By using interfaces, you can, for example, include behavior from …

WebJan 3, 2024 · One solution to this is just to remove the setter from the interface: public interface IFoo { public IData Data { get; } } and likewise to not have a setter for Foo1.Data either. If the developer can't set the value via the property, don't provide the setter in the first place. WebSep 9, 2024 · C# 8.0 addresses this by Default implementations in interfaces feature. This feature allows you to write an implementation of any method. This is useful in situations where you can add new members to interface with a default implementation, without breaking the existing implementation. WebMar 17, 2024 · You can add a method to the ICustomer interface, and provide the most likely implementation. All existing, and any new implementations can use the default implementation, or provide their own.
